CodeDomSerializerBase.DeserializeInstance Metode
Definisi
Penting
Beberapa informasi terkait produk prarilis yang dapat diubah secara signifikan sebelum dirilis. Microsoft tidak memberikan jaminan, tersirat maupun tersurat, sehubungan dengan informasi yang diberikan di sini.
Mengembalikan instans dari jenis yang diberikan.
protected:
virtual System::Object ^ DeserializeInstance(System::ComponentModel::Design::Serialization::IDesignerSerializationManager ^ manager, Type ^ type, cli::array <System::Object ^> ^ parameters, System::String ^ name, bool addToContainer);
protected virtual object DeserializeInstance (System.ComponentModel.Design.Serialization.IDesignerSerializationManager manager, Type type, object[] parameters, string name, bool addToContainer);
protected virtual object DeserializeInstance (System.ComponentModel.Design.Serialization.IDesignerSerializationManager manager, Type type, object?[]? parameters, string? name, bool addToContainer);
abstract member DeserializeInstance : System.ComponentModel.Design.Serialization.IDesignerSerializationManager * Type * obj[] * string * bool -> obj
override this.DeserializeInstance : System.ComponentModel.Design.Serialization.IDesignerSerializationManager * Type * obj[] * string * bool -> obj
Protected Overridable Function DeserializeInstance (manager As IDesignerSerializationManager, type As Type, parameters As Object(), name As String, addToContainer As Boolean) As Object
Parameter
- manager
- IDesignerSerializationManager
yang IDesignerSerializationManager digunakan untuk serialisasi.
- parameters
- Object[]
Parameter yang akan diteruskan ke konstruktor untuk type
.
- name
- String
Nama objek yang dideserialisasi.
- addToContainer
- Boolean
true
untuk menambahkan objek ini ke kontainer desain; jika tidak, false
. Objek harus diimplementasikan IComponent agar ini memiliki efek apa pun.
Mengembalikan
Instans type
.
Pengecualian
manager
atau type
adalah null
.
Keterangan
Metode DeserializeInstance ini dipanggil selama deserialisasi untuk mendapatkan instans objek. Ketika ini dipanggil, instans jenis yang diminta harus dikembalikan. Implementasi default memanggil CreateInstance metode manager
parameter .